Kevin Yuill goes straight to the heart of a difficult issue.
Critical of both sides of the discussion, this book presents an
up-to-date analysis of the direction discussion is taking, showing
that atheists, libertarians, those favouring abortion rights and
stem-cell research should stand beside their religious compatriots
in opposing legalization of assisted suicide. The author shows that
the real issue behind the debate is not euthanasia but suicide.
Rather than focusing on tragic cases, he indicates the real damage
that will be done if we affirm the suicidal wishes of even a small
segment of the population. Analyzing the movement for the right to
die in historical terms, Yuill shows that, though many proponents
of a change in the law believe they are rationalist heirs of such
thinkers as John Stuart Mill, legalizing assisted suicide will
reduce privacy and freedom. Finally, Yuill suggests a radical
alternative to legalization of assisted suicide that would embrace
both the cause of freedom and the anxieties of many about securing
good deaths.
